Transaction 8a86778861efbf5d67a90e3701634cfca3c8bd769945807322e5039fd9ed7a1e

1 Input
2 Outputs
  • 8a86778861efbf5d67a90e3701634cfca3c8bd769945807322e5039fd9ed7a1e:0
  • value  234500
    address  32Ktyhs4iozdfVuFSkGK33rP8PcuEkDBaY
  • 8a86778861efbf5d67a90e3701634cfca3c8bd769945807322e5039fd9ed7a1e:1
  • value  428077
    address  3Nftzeho2zDJUEeur6SEgG8YcG6Ekbju8J